### poweredUP.scan()
Begin scanning for Powered UP Hub devices.
**Kind**: instance method of [PoweredUP
](#PoweredUP)
### poweredUP.stop()
Stop scanning for Powered UP Hub devices.
**Kind**: instance method of [PoweredUP
](#PoweredUP)
### poweredUP.getConnectedHubByUUID(uuid) ⇒ Hub
\| null
Retrieve a Powered UP Hub by UUID.
**Kind**: instance method of [PoweredUP
](#PoweredUP)
| Param | Type |
| --- | --- |
| uuid | string
|
### poweredUP.getConnectedHubs() ⇒ Array.<Hub>
Retrieve a list of Powered UP Hubs.
**Kind**: instance method of [PoweredUP
](#PoweredUP)
### "discover" (hub)
Emits when a Powered UP Hub device is found.
**Kind**: event emitted by [PoweredUP
](#PoweredUP)
| Param | Type |
| --- | --- |
| hub | [WeDo2SmartHub
](#WeDo2SmartHub) \| [BoostMoveHub
](#BoostMoveHub) \| [PUPHub
](#PUPHub) \| [PUPRemote
](#PUPRemote) |

### weDo2SmartHub.setMotorSpeed(port, speed, [time]) ⇒ Promise
Set the motor speed on a given port.
**Kind**: instance method of [WeDo2SmartHub
](#WeDo2SmartHub)
**Returns**: Promise
- Resolved upon successful completion of command. If time is specified, this is once the motor is finished.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| speed | number
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. |
| [time] | number
| How long to activate the motor for (in milliseconds). Leave empty to turn the motor on indefinitely. |
### weDo2SmartHub.rampMotorSpeed(port, fromSpeed, toSpeed, time) ⇒ Promise
Ramp the motor speed on a given port.
**Kind**: instance method of [WeDo2SmartHub
](#WeDo2SmartHub)
**Returns**: Promise
- Resolved upon successful completion of command.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| fromSpeed | number
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. |
| toSpeed | number
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. |
| time | number
| How long the ramp should last (in milliseconds). |
### weDo2SmartHub.playSound(frequency, time) ⇒ Promise
Play a sound on the Hub's in-built buzzer
**Kind**: instance method of [WeDo2SmartHub
](#WeDo2SmartHub)
**Returns**: Promise
- Resolved upon successful completion of command (ie. once the sound has finished playing).
| Param | Type | Description |
| --- | --- | --- |
| frequency | number
| |
| time | number
| How long the sound should play for (in milliseconds). |
### weDo2SmartHub.setLightBrightness(port, brightness, [time]) ⇒ Promise
Set the light brightness on a given port.
**Kind**: instance method of [WeDo2SmartHub
](#WeDo2SmartHub)
**Returns**: Promise
- Resolved upon successful completion of command. If time is specified, this is once the light is turned off.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| brightness | number
| Brightness value between 0-100 (0 is off) |
| [time] | number
| How long to turn the light on (in milliseconds). Leave empty to turn the light on indefinitely. |

### boostMoveHub.setMotorSpeed(port, speed, [time]) ⇒ Promise
Set the motor speed on a given port.
**Kind**: instance method of [BoostMoveHub
](#BoostMoveHub)
**Returns**: Promise
- Resolved upon successful completion of command. If time is specified, this is once the motor is finished.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| speed | number
\| Array.<number>
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. If you are specifying port AB to control both motors, you can optionally supply a tuple of speeds. |
| [time] | number
| How long to activate the motor for (in milliseconds). Leave empty to turn the motor on indefinitely. |
### boostMoveHub.rampMotorSpeed(port, fromSpeed, toSpeed, time) ⇒ Promise
Ramp the motor speed on a given port.
**Kind**: instance method of [BoostMoveHub
](#BoostMoveHub)
**Returns**: Promise
- Resolved upon successful completion of command.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| fromSpeed | number
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. |
| toSpeed | number
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. |
| time | number
| How long the ramp should last (in milliseconds). |
### boostMoveHub.setMotorAngle(port, angle, [speed]) ⇒ Promise
Rotate a motor by a given angle.
**Kind**: instance method of [BoostMoveHub
](#BoostMoveHub)
**Returns**: Promise
- Resolved upon successful completion of command (ie. once the motor is finished).
| Param | Type | Default | Description |
| --- | --- | --- | --- |
| port | string
| | |
| angle | number
| | How much the motor should be rotated (in degrees). |
| [speed] | number
\| Array.<number>
| 100
| For forward, a value between 1 - 100 should be set. For reverse, a value between -1 to -100. Stop is 0. If you are specifying port AB to control both motors, you can optionally supply a tuple of speeds. |
### boostMoveHub.setLightBrightness(port, brightness, [time]) ⇒ Promise
Set the light brightness on a given port.
**Kind**: instance method of [BoostMoveHub
](#BoostMoveHub)
**Returns**: Promise
- Resolved upon successful completion of command. If time is specified, this is once the light is turned off.
| Param | Type | Description |
| --- | --- | --- |
| port | string
| |
| brightness | number
| Brightness value between 0-100 (0 is off) |
| [time] | number
| How long to turn the light on (in milliseconds). Leave empty to turn the light on indefinitely. |
